## Service Accounts — MetricMule Sidecar

The MetricMule sidecar aggregates pod metrics and ships them to the Tallyhouse internal endpoint. One service account per cluster; scopes limited to metrics:write. Rotate quarterly. Do not reuse across environments. Reviewers: confirm scope before approving. The current staging key is below.

app token of yahif-tadup = zpat7_daF26Bq

Board summary. Master franchise agreement with Halbern Group covers the Westmarch region, ten-year term, option to extend five. Fees: 5% royalty, 2% marketing levy, fixed initial fee per site. Minimum build-out: twelve sites in three years, penalties for shortfall. Halbern holds exclusivity but loses it on missed milestones. Supply must route through our Kettleford roastery. Brand standards audit twice yearly. Signature targeted for month-end pending board ratification. Strategic context is set out below.

management briefing: Only 33 of the 205 pilot accounts renewed Kasath, so a churn review is set for October 17. Weniusek Logistics is in early talks to buy Holethax Freight for about $345.6 million.

We drive synthetic traffic against the staging storefront (Kistrel environment) using the Hammerline runner. Scenarios cover cart add, address entry, and payment submit with mocked processors — no real card data anywhere. Target is 800 rps sustained, 15-minute soak. Runner config lives in loadtest.env: set CHECKOUT_BASE_URL, VUSER_COUNT, and RAMP_SECONDS before each run. Results ship to the Fernly dashboard automatically. The runner authenticates to staging with a bypass token, defined on the following line:

secret setting of tajof-bahif: COURIER_KEY3=65d

Cut a release from main only; tag with the import schema version. The Brindlemoor library consortium pulls releases nightly, so do not delete tags once published. Build with `make release`, which produces the tarball plus a detached signature. The import gateway rejects anything unsigned, so skipping this step means your release silently never lands. If verification fails on the consortium side, confirm the schema version first, then the signature. Releases are verified against the key below.

rollout seal: bky6_63q7Qj